Herunterladen Inhalt Inhalt Diese Seite drucken

AVELON Beetle T5 Bedienungsanleitung Seite 51

Vorschau ausblenden Andere Handbücher für Beetle T5:
Inhaltsverzeichnis

Werbung

Fehlercode Name
02 (02 hex) Ungültige
Datenadresse
03 (03 hex) Ungültiger Datenwert Ein im Abfragedatenfeld enthaltener Wert ist kein zulässiger Wert für
04 (04 hex) Slave-Geräteausfall
05 (05 hex) Quittierung
06 (06 hex) Slave-Gerät
beschäftigt
07 (07 hex) Negative Quittierung
08 (08 hex) Speicherparitätsfehler Spezielle Verwendung in Verbindung mit den Funktionscodes 20 und
10 (0A hex) Gateway-Pfad nicht
verfügbar
11 (0B hex) Gateway-Zielgerät
antwortet nicht
Beschreibung
falschen Zustand befindet, um eine solche Anfrage zu bearbeiten, z. B.
weil er unkonfiguriert ist und aufgefordert wird, Registerwerte
zurückzugeben. Wenn ein "Poll Program Complete"-Befehl ausgegeben
wurde, zeigt dieser Code an, dass ihm keine Programmfunktion
vorausgegangen ist.
Die in der Abfrage empfangene Datenadresse ist keine zulässige Adresse
für den Slave. Insbesondere ist die Kombination aus Referenznummer
und Übertragungslänge ungültig. Bei einer Steuerung mit 100 Registern
würde eine Anfrage mit Offset 96 und Länge 4 erfolgreich sein, eine
Anfrage mit Offset 96 und Länge 5 erzeugt die Ausnahme 02.
den Slave. Dies deutet auf einen Fehler in der Struktur einer komplexen
Anfrage hin, z. B. dass die implizite Länge falsch ist. Es bedeutet
nicht
allerdings
, dass ein Datenelement, das zur Speicherung in einem
Register gesendet wird, einen Wert hat, der ausserhalb der Erwartungen
des Anwendungsprogramms liegt, da das Modbus-Protokoll die
Bedeutung eines bestimmten Wertes eines bestimmten Registers nicht
kennt.
Ein nicht behebbarer Fehler ist aufgetreten, während der Slave versucht
hat, die angeforderte Aktion auszuführen.
Spezielle Verwendung in Verbindung mit Programmierbefehlen. Der
Slave hat die Anfrage angenommen und bearbeitet sie, aber dafür ist
eine lange Zeitspanne erforderlich. Diese Antwort wird zurückgegeben,
um einen Timeout-Fehler im Master zu vermeiden. Der Master kann als
nächstes eine "Poll Program Complete"-Meldung ausgeben, um
festzustellen, ob die Verarbeitung abgeschlossen ist.
Spezielle Verwendung in Verbindung mit Programmierbefehlen. Der
Slave ist mit der Abarbeitung eines Langzeitprogrammbefehls
beschäftigt. Der Master sollte die Nachricht später, wenn der Slave frei
ist, erneut senden.
Der Slave kann die in der Abfrage empfangene Programmfunktion nicht
ausführen. Dieser Code wird bei einer fehlgeschlagenen Programmieran-
forderung mit Funktionscode 13 oder 14 (dezimal) zurückgegeben. Der
Master sollte vom Slave Diagnose- oder Fehlerinformationen anfordern.
21 und dem Referenztyp 6, um anzuzeigen, dass der erweiterte
Dateibereich eine Konsistenzprüfung nicht bestanden hat. Der Slave hat
versucht, den Erweiterungsspeicher oder die Aufzeichnungsdatei zu
lesen, aber einen Paritätsfehler im Speicher festgestellt. Der Master
kann die Anfrage wiederholen, aber möglicherweise ist eine Wartung
des Slave-Geräts erforderlich.
Spezielle Verwendung in Verbindung mit Gateways. Zeigt an, dass das
Gateway keinen internen Kommunikationspfad vom Eingangsport zum
Ausgangsport für die Verarbeitung der Anfrage zuordnen konnte. In der
Regel bedeutet dies, dass das Gateway falsch konfiguriert oder
überlastet ist.
Spezielle Verwendung in Verbindung mit Gateways. Zeigt an, dass vom
Zielgerät keine Antwort erhalten wurde. Dies bedeutet in der Regel, dass
das Gerät nicht im Netzwerk vorhanden ist.
17 Anhang
51

Werbung

Inhaltsverzeichnis
loading

Verwandte Produkte für AVELON Beetle T5

Inhaltsverzeichnis